Write the name and structural formula of the polymer used in making of non-stick cookwares.A. PVCB. teflonC. rayonD. isoprene |
|
Answer» Correct Answer - B Teflon (polytetrafluoroethylene) is a polymer of tetrafluoroethylene and is used for non-stick utensils coating . `CF_(2)=CF_(2) overset("Polymerisation")to [--CF_(2)-CF_(2)--]_(n)` |

The main point of difference between buna-N and buna-S isA. the former is homopolymer whereas the later is copolymerB. former contains buta-1,3-diene but later does notC. former contains acrylonitrile but later containsD. All of the above |
|
Answer» Correct Answer - C Buna-N and buna-S both are synthetic rubber and copolymers. The difference lies in their composition . Buna-N constituents are buta-1,3-diene and acrylonitrile. Buna-S constituents are buta-1, 3-diene and styrene . |
